Holy Stone MVC Series - Middle Voltage Ceramic Capacitors
The Holy Stone MVC Series offers commercial-grade multilayer ceramic chip capacitors designed for middle voltage applications, ranging from 100V to 630V. These capacitors feature a special internal electrode design for high voltage ratings and are suitable for surface mount technology, compatible with wave and reflow soldering. They are RoHS compliant and provide high reliability, making them ideal for various electronic circuits.

Technical Specifications
| Attribute | Specification |
| Operation Temperature | -55 ~ +125 |
| Rated Voltage | 100Vdc to 630Vdc |
| Temperature Coefficient (NP0) | 30ppm/, -55 ~ +125 (EIA Class ) |
| Temperature Coefficient (X7R) | 15%, -55 ~ +125 (EIA Class ) |
| Dissipation Factor (NP0) | Q1000 |
| Dissipation Factor (X7R) | D.F.2.5% |
| Insulation Resistance | 10G or 500/C (whichever is smaller) |
| Aging (NP0) | 0% |
| Aging (X7R) | Typically 2.5% per decade of time |
| Dielectric Strength (100V V < 500V) | 200% Rated Voltage |
| Dielectric Strength (500V V < 1000V) | 150% Rated Voltage |
| Chip Sizes | 0603, 0805, 1206, 1210, 1808, 1812, 1825, 2220, 2225 |
| Dielectric Types | NP0 (C0G), X7R |
| Packaging Options | T/R 7, T/R 13, Bulk |
| Special Requirements | Arc Prevention Coating, Polymer Termination (Super Term) |
Applications
Suitable for LAN/WLAN interface, Back-Lighting Inverter, DC-DC Converters, Ballast, Modems, and Power Supplies.
Product Code Structure
C: MLCC (Multilayer Ceramic Chip of Capacitor)
Chip Size: Ex. 0603, 0805, 1206, 1210, 1808, 1812, 1825, 2220, 2225
Dielectric: N: NP0, X: X7R
Capacitance Unit: pF (Ex. 2R0: 2.0pF, 100: 10pF, 471: 470pF, 102: 1000pF)
Tolerance: C: +/-0.25pF, D: +/-0.50pF, J: +/-5%, K: +/-10%, M: +/-20%
Rated Voltage: Ex. 101: 100Vdc, 251: 250Vdc, 501: 500Vdc, 631: 630Vdc
Packaging: T: T/R 7, R: T/R 13, B: Bulk
Special Requirement: O: Arc Prevention Coating, X: Polymer Termination (Super Term)
